L5 S1 Laminectomy and Discectomy Explained A L5 S1 laminectomy and discectomy are surgical procedures aimed at relieving nerve compression caused by herniated discs or bone spurs in the lower back. These procedures target the lumbar spine, specifically the fifth lumbar (L5) and first sacral (S1) vertebrae, which are common sites of degenerative disc disease and herniation. Understanding these procedures helps patients grasp their significance, benefits, and what to expect during recovery.
The lumbar spine is a complex structure made up of vertebrae, discs, nerves, and surrounding tissues. When a disc herniates or degenerates, it can press against nearby nerve roots, leading to symptoms such as lower back pain, numbness, tingling, or weakness in the legs. The L5-S1 segment is especially vulnerable because it bears a significant portion of the body’s weight and facilitates movement.
A laminectomy involves the removal of the lamina, which is the bony arch that covers the back portion of the spinal canal. By removing this part of the vertebra, the surgeon enlarges the spinal canal, creating more space for the nerves and reducing pressure. This procedure is particularly useful when spinal stenosis, or narrowing of the spinal canal, contributes to nerve compression. L5 S1 Laminectomy and Discectomy Explained
A discectomy, on the other hand, focuses on removing herniated or damaged disc material that is pressing on nerve roots. During this procedure, the surgeon carefully excises the protruding portion of the disc to alleviate pressure. Often, a laminectomy and discectomy are performed together, especially in cases where herniation causes significant narrowing of the spinal canal. L5 S1 Laminectomy and Discectomy Explained
The surgical approach typically involves a small incision in the lower back under anesthesia. The surgeon carefully retracts muscles and tissues to access the vertebral structures. The removal of the lamina provides a window to the disc and nerve structures, enabling precise removal of herniated disc material. The goal is to decompress the nerve roots, restore normal nerve function, and relieve pain. L5 S1 Laminectomy and Discectomy Explained
Postoperative recovery varies depending on the patient’s overall health, the extent of the procedure, and adherence to rehabilitation protocols. Patients often experience significant pain relief within weeks, though some may require physical therapy to strengthen supporting muscles and improve flexibility. It is common to advise activity restrictions initially, gradually returning to normal activities as healing progresses.
While these procedures are generally safe and effective, potential risks include infection, bleeding, nerve injury, or cerebrospinal fluid leakage. Discussing individual risks with a spinal specialist is essential for informed decision-making. L5 S1 Laminectomy and Discectomy Explained
